package com.walker.pay.allinpaycloud; import com.walker.pay.CallBackException; import com.walker.pay.NotifyValue; import com.walker.pay.Order; import com.walker.pay.ResponsePay; import com.walker.pay.callback.AbstractOrderCallback; /** * 通商云,默认订单回调实现。
* 暂时不详细区分支付方式,后面根据情况调整是否细分方法。 * @author 时克英 * @date 2023-02-21 */ public class CloudOrderCallback extends AbstractOrderCallback { @Override public void onOrderPrepare(Order platformOrder, ResponsePay responsePay) { logger.info("准备保存订单信息, order id = {}", platformOrder.getId()); } @Override public void onOrderNotify(NotifyValue> notifyValue) throws CallBackException { logger.info("接收订单支付通知, order id = {}", notifyValue.getOrderId()); } }